[Objective]To study the chemical constituents in the aerial parts of Lespedeza davurica ( Laxm. ) Schindl. [Method]The chemical constituents were extracted by solvent method,isolated and purified by various chromatographic methods,and spectroscopic methods such as NMR were adopted to identify their structures. [Result] A total of six compounds were isolated from the aerial parts of Lespedeza davurica ( Laxm. ) Schindl. ,including kaempferol ( I) ,quercetin ( II) ,kaempferol 3-O-β-D-glucopyranoside ( III) ,rutin ( IV) ,vanillic acid ( V) and β-sitosterol ( VI) . [Conclusion]Compound V ( vanillic acid) was isolated from this plant for the first time.
